The annual salary statistics of database administrators in Daphne-Fairhope-Foley, Alabama is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of database administrators in Daphne-Fairhope-Foley is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$46,890 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$59,260 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$62,970 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$96,750 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$107,710 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for database administrators in Daphne-Fairhope-Foley, Alabama in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$107,710.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$62,970.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$46,890.
